Ingredients
This is a 4-ingredient dish that will become one of your go-to dishes. You can make it ahead first thing in the morning up to the point of baking, place it in the refrigerator, then just pop it in the oven for a little over an hour, add a side and a tossed green salad. Dinner is served!
- 8 chicken thighs – You can use a whole chicken or other parts. We love thighs the best. And we want them on the bone with the skin.
- 1 package dry French onion soup mix
- 1 (8 oz bottle) Russian dressing (I prefer Wishbone Russian dressing)
- 1 small jar of apricot preserves or about a cupful
Instructions
- Mix all ingredients, except chicken, in a bowl.
- Place chicken pieces in a baking pan. Sprinkle with pepper. No extra salt is needed.
- Pour sauce over chicken and make sure it’s coated well.
- Roast uncovered at 400 degrees for 1 hour to 1 hour and 15 mins until chicken is done. Baste several times during cooking. This is the way the chicken will look when done.
Tips for Success
- Ensure the chicken is well-coated with the sauce for maximum flavor.
- Basting during cooking helps to keep the chicken moist and flavorful.
Additional Tips or Variations
- For a spicier kick, add a dash of red pepper flakes to the sauce.
- Try using different preserves like peach or mango for a unique twist.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
- Can I use a different cut of chicken? Yes, feel free to use chicken breasts or drumsticks if you prefer.
- Is there a substitute for Russian dressing? Catalina dressing can be a good alternative.
